Как спроектированы системы обработки происшествий в реальном времени

Как спроектированы системы обработки происшествий в реальном времени

Механизмы обработки инцидентов в реальном времени являют собой набор программных элементов, которые получают, анализируют и преобразуют потоки данных с минимальной задержкой. Такие комплексы функционируют беспрерывно, гарантируя быструю ответ на поступающую данные.

Фундамент структуры образуют три важнейших составляющих: источники происшествий, обработчики и репозитории данных. Источники создают непрерывный поток информации через выделенные каналы. Обработчики реализуют фильтрацию, трансформацию и объединение данных согласно определённым правилам.

Современные решения используют децентрализованную структуру для обеспечения большой производительности. Поступающие инциденты распределяются между набором компонентов обработки, что предоставляет 1 икс бет масштабироваться горизонтально и преобразовывать миллионы событий в секунду.

Главным показателем выступает время реакции — период между приемом события и формированием итога. Качественные решения преобразуют сведения за миллисекунды, что существенно для экономических транзакций и комплексов защиты.

Источники происшествий: измерители, приложения, логи, транзакции и пользовательские манипуляции

Инциденты приходят в комплекс из многообразных источников, каждый из которых формирует специфический класс данных. Сенсоры производственного техники отправляют показатели температуры, давления, вибрации и иных физических параметров с скоростью до сотен снятий в секунду.

Веб-приложения и мобильные сервисы создают происшествия при взаимодействии пользователя с оболочкой. Нажатия, просмотры страниц, добавление продуктов формируют беспрерывный массив деятельности. Серверные сервисы регистрируют вызовы к API и модификации статуса соединений.

Системные логи записывают технические события: неполадки, уведомления, информационные сообщения о функционировании структуры. Особые модули накапливают сведения с серверов и контейнеров, направляя их в 1xbet казино для централизованной обработки.

Денежные операции создают критически ключевые инциденты при переводах и платежах. Банковские платформы формируют записи о каждой операции с картой и модификации остатка. Торговые платформы отслеживают ордера на приобретение и реализацию активов.

Структура поточной обработки

Поточная преобразование основывается на основе беспрерывного потока данных через последовательность обработчиков без переходного сохранения. События идут через серию трансформаций, где каждый элемент осуществляет конкретную операцию: отбор, расширение, суммирование или распределение.

Фундаментальная структура охватывает слой принятия данных, который принимает события из сторонних источников и трансформирует их в унифицированный формат. Последующий уровень выполняет бизнес-логику: считает параметры, обнаруживает отклонения, задействует принципы обработки. Результаты поступают в слой отдачи для сохранения или передачи.

Нынешние системы поддерживают два способа к обработке. Первый обрабатывает каждое событие самостоятельно тотчас после получения. Второй объединяет происшествия в небольшие порции и преобразует их с интервалом в несколько секунд. Решение определяется от критериев к отсрочке и количеству данных.

Компоненты архитектуры сотрудничают через стандартизированные каналы, что обеспечивает заменять определенные части без модификации целой структуры. 1хбет казино гарантирует адаптивность при изменении требований.

Очереди и шины данных: как события передаются между сервисами

Отправка событий между модулями системы производится через выделенные механизмы транспортировки уведомлениями. Очереди данных предоставляют надёжную доставку данных от производителей к потребителям с обеспечением сохранности при авариях.

Каналы данных представляют собой децентрализованные системы для публикования и получения на последовательности происшествий. Источники посылают уведомления в обозначенные потоки, а адресаты подписываются на необходимые категории. Такая подход дает отдельному инциденту охватывать совокупности получателей параллельно.

Главные особенности механизмов отправки инцидентов содержат:

  • Пропускную способность — количество данных в отрезок времени
  • Латентность доставки — время между отправкой и принятием
  • Гарантии передачи — уровень устойчивости передачи
  • Упорядоченность — сохранение порядка инцидентов

Инструменты промежуточного хранения накапливают события при преходящей неготовности адресатов. 1xbet казино фиксирует уведомления на носителе до момента завершенной преобразования. Копирование между узлами предупреждает исчезновение данных при отказе машин.

Схемы преобразования

Системы реального времени эксплуатируют многообразные подходы обработки событий в зависимости от бизнес-требований и типа данных. Каждая схема задает вариант объединения, исследования и трансформации поступающих массивов.

Обслуживание индивидуальных событий исследует каждое сообщение самостоятельно от остальных. Комплекс применяет нормы селекции и обогащения к каждой записи немедленно после получения. Такой подход сокращает отсрочки и применим для критичных ситуаций с необходимостью мгновенной реакции.

Оконная преобразование объединяет происшествия по временным отрезкам или числу строк. Система накапливает сведения в продолжение конкретного периода, после осуществляет агрегацию и вычисление статистики. Интервалы могут быть фиксированными, скользящими или сеансовыми в зависимости от правил сервиса.

Обработка с удержанием статуса сохраняет связь между происшествиями. Механизм удерживает переходные данные, индикаторы, аккумулированные величины для следующих подсчетов. 1иксбет применяет децентрализованное базу для обеспечения согласованности. Подход без положения обслуживает инциденты независимо, что облегчает масштабирование.

Размещение данных: оперативные (real-time) и долгосрочные (архивные) ярусы

Построение сохранения данных в платформах реального времени сегментируется на несколько уровней в связи от частоты обращения и требований к скорости получения. Такое сегментация улучшает издержки и предоставляет компромисс между производительностью и ценой.

Оперативный слой включает текущие информацию, к которым требуется моментальный обращение. Информация располагается в рабочей ОЗУ или на скоростных SSD-дисках для минимизации времени отклика. Репозитории этого яруса преобразуют тысячи обращений в секунду. Промежуток размещения достигает от нескольких часов до нескольких дней.

Буферный ярус удерживает данные промежуточного давности для анализа и документирования. Происшествия переносятся сюда автоматом после завершения срока актуальности. 1хбет казино предоставляет равновесие между скоростью обращения и объёмом сохранения.

Архивный архивный уровень используется для долгосрочного хранения архивных сведений. Данные помещается на недорогих дисках с замедленным доступом. Архивы используются для удовлетворения условиям надзорных органов, ревизии и исследования закономерностей. Интервал хранения может составлять нескольких лет.

Масштабирование и устойчивость

Возможность комплекса обслуживать возрастающие количества данных и удерживать функциональность при отказах формирует её надёжность в рабочей среде. Архитектура должна включать инструменты горизонтального увеличения и копирования ключевых частей.

Горизонтальное масштабирование внедряет дополнительные узлы обработки при росте трафика. Инциденты автоматически разделяются между доступными машинами согласно методам распределения. Комплекс активно адаптируется к варьированию потока данных без паузы.

Механизмы гарантирования устойчивости 1xbet казино охватывают:

  • Дублирование данных между узлами для предупреждения исчезновений
  • Автоматизированное смену на резервные элементы при аварии
  • Промежуточные метки для сохранения состояния обработки
  • Восстановление с продолжением с финального сохранённого статуса

Распределение загрузки выполняется на фундаменте признаков разделения, которые задают направление событий к процессорам. 1иксбет гарантирует упорядоченную преобразование соотнесенных событий на отдельном сервере. Мониторинг работоспособности компонентов дает обнаруживать падение скорости и перераспределять задачи.

Отслеживание и алертинг: как наблюдают положение массивов и реагируют на отклонения

Беспрерывное отслеживание за состоянием механизма обработки происшествий обеспечивает обнаруживать проблемы до их существенного влияния на рабочие процессы. Системы мониторинга собирают метрики эффективности и формируют предупреждения при расхождениях от стандартных параметров.

Важнейшие метрики охватывают скорость поступления происшествий, отсрочку обработки, объем очередей и процент неполадок. Механизмы отслеживают загрузку вычислителей, задействование ОЗУ и дискового объема на компонентах кластера. Диаграммы представляют динамику показателей в реальном времени.

Предельные величины задают рамки обычного функционирования для каждой метрики. При превышении лимитов комплекс самостоятельно производит уведомления для операторов. 1хбет казино обеспечивает настраивать нормы алертинга с учётом значимости разных классов происшествий.

Анализ отклонений применяет аналитические подходы для выявления нетипичных паттернов в массивах данных. Методы определяют внезапные скачки загрузки, аномальные цепочки происшествий, подозрительную активность. Автоматизированные действия содержат увеличение средств, переключение на резервные каналы или ограничение приходящего потока.

Примеры использования комплексов обработки инцидентов

Денежные компании эксплуатируют комплексы обработки происшествий для определения мошеннических операций. Процедуры рассматривают каждую действие по карте в instant проведения, сравнивая с архивными паттернами активности заказчика. При обнаружении подозрительной поведения механизм отклоняет транзакцию за миллисекунды.

Интернет-магазины эксплуатируют непрерывную обработку для персонализации рекомендаций продуктов. События обзора страниц, добавления в тележку и заказов преобразуются в реальном времени. Платформа формирует релевантные предложения на основе актуального активности пользователя.

Индустриальные компании применяют отслеживание техники для прогнозного поддержки. Сенсоры на заводских участках посылают данные вибрации, температуры и потребления электричества. 1иксбет рассматривает данные и прогнозирует возможные сбои, что дает проектировать ремонт без незапланированных остановок.

Транспортные фирмы наблюдают перемещение посылок и совершенствуют траектории доставки. GPS-трекеры создают координаты автомобильных средств каждые несколько секунд. Механизм рассматривает заторы и важность доставок для оперативной настройки траекторий и оповещения получателей о времени доставки.

Leave a Comment